What is a Collateral-Free Business Loan?

Collateral-free business loans allow borrowers to secure funds without pledging assets as security. Instead, lenders assess factors like creditworthiness, the business plan, financial statements, and credit score. This type of loan is especially beneficial for small business owners and entrepreneurs who may not have significant assets. Collateral-free loans have thus gained popularity among entrepreneurs seeking funding without collateral.

How to Secure a Business Loan in India Without Collateral?

To apply for an unsecured loan, it’s essential to meet the lender’s qualification criteria, which may vary. Here are some standard requirements:

  1. Business Tenure: The business should have been operational for at least six months.
  2. Credit Score: A minimum CIBIL score of 700 or higher.
  3. Other Conditions: Applicants must be Indian citizens with no criminal history or prior loan defaults.

Benefits of a Business Loan Without Collateral

Collateral-free loans come with various advantages, making them ideal for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), especially those without significant assets. Key benefits include:

  • Accessibility for SMEs: Unsecured business loans require no collateral, making them a suitable option for SMEs and service-based businesses.
  • Simplified Approval Process: Non-banking financial companies (NBFCs) offer online business loans with streamlined applications, quick approval, and minimal documentation.
  • Credit-Building Potential for Small Businesses: For first-time borrowers, a collateral-free business loan can help build credit history. Lenders may assess the business’s current financial performance rather than focusing solely on previous credit history. If your company is financially stable, lenders may offer a collateral free business loan, providing an opportunity to improve your credit history with timely repayments.

Checklist for Business Loans Without Collateral

Applicants should be prepared to present the following documents:

  • Completed Loan Application: Filled loan application form.
  • Business Strategy: A clear and compelling business plan.
  • Identification and Address Proof: KYC documents.
  • Business Vintage Proof: Documents establishing the business’s age and operation.
  • Financial Records: Bank statements from the past year, six-month salary slips, ITR statements, and other documents as required by the lender.

MUDRA Yojana

The MUDRA Yojana is a government-backed scheme providing collateral-free microloans to small businesses and entrepreneurs. Funds from this program can be used for purposes such as starting or expanding a business, purchasing equipment, or increasing capacity. Applicants can approach banks or financial institutions linked with MUDRA and must submit the required documents.
